资源简介:
通过采集环境气象的空气温度、湿度、大气压力、风速、风向、PM2.5、PM10、噪声、雨量、光照信息等运行数据,基于定义的告警规则校验匹配算法进行分析,分析高温、潮湿、空气污染、噪音污染等告警故障,并实现环境异常报警的动态识别和可视化展示。1.数据来源
在灯杆中安装十要素环境气象设备,通过采集环境气象的空气温度、湿度、大气压力、风速、风向、PM2.5、PM10、噪声、雨量、光照信息等运行数据,
2.数据处理
2.1告警规则定义和算法设计:根据环境要素的规格和要求,定义告警规则,并设计算法来分析实时采集的数据。对实时采集的环境数据通过定义的告警规则校验匹配算法:
如果空气温度大于35°C,则表示高温;
如果湿度大于70%,则表示潮湿;
如果PM2.5浓度超过设定的阈值,则表示空气污染;
如果噪声超过55分贝,则表示噪音污染。
基于上述告警规则,判断空气温度、湿度、大气压力、风速、风向、PM2.5、PM10、噪声、雨量、光照是否正常,并确定包括温度、空气、风力、噪音等报警。
2.2环境异常报警识别:根据算法的结果,识别出空气温度、湿度、大气压力、风速、风向、PM2.5、PM10、噪声、雨量、光照是否正常,并判定是否存在温度、空气、风力、噪音等异常。如果数据超出了定义的阈值范围,系统将判定存在异常,并触发相应的告警机制,例如发送警报通知、显示异常信息或触发自动化控制系统,并实现环境异常报警的动态识别和可视化展示。
This dataset is developed by collecting operational environmental meteorological data including air temperature, humidity, atmospheric pressure, wind speed, wind direction, PM2.5, PM10, noise, rainfall, illumination and other related metrics. It analyzes alarm faults such as high temperature, humidity, air pollution and noise pollution via the pre-defined alarm rule verification and matching algorithm, and enables dynamic identification and visual display of environmental anomaly alarms.
1. Data Source
Ten-element environmental meteorological monitoring devices are installed on street lamp poles, which collect the aforementioned real-time environmental meteorological operational data.
2. Data Processing
2.1 Alarm Rule Definition and Algorithm Design
According to the specifications and requirements of each environmental factor, alarm rules are defined and corresponding analysis algorithms are designed. The real-time collected environmental data is verified and matched against the pre-defined alarm rules:
- If the air temperature exceeds 35°C, a high temperature alarm is triggered;
- If the humidity exceeds 70%, a humidity alarm is triggered;
- If the PM2.5 concentration exceeds the set threshold, an air pollution alarm is triggered;
- If the noise level exceeds 55 decibels, a noise pollution alarm is triggered.
Based on the above alarm rules, the normality of air temperature, humidity, atmospheric pressure, wind speed, wind direction, PM2.5, PM10, noise, rainfall and illumination is judged, and alarms including temperature, air quality, wind-related and noise-related ones are identified.
2.2 Environmental Anomaly Alarm Identification
Based on the output of the analysis algorithm, the normality of the aforementioned 10 environmental metrics is determined, and anomalies such as temperature, air quality, wind-related and noise-related issues are identified. If the collected data exceeds the pre-defined threshold range, the system will recognize the anomaly and trigger the corresponding alarm mechanism, including sending alert notifications, displaying anomaly information or activating an automated control system, thus realizing dynamic identification and visual display of environmental anomaly alarms.
